The STRF6553 is a power IC from Sanken Electric, designed for use in switching power supplies. It integrates a power MOSFET and control circuitry to simplify the design of efficient and compact power supplies. It's suitable for applications where space is limited and high performance is required.
Applications
- Power supplies for LCD monitors and TVs
- Adapters for consumer electronic devices (e.g., laptops, mobile phones)
- Auxiliary power supplies in industrial equipment
- Power supplies for set-top boxes and DVD players
- Power supplies for office automation equipment
Features
- Integrated Power MOSFET: Reduces external component count and simplifies PCB layout.
- Built-in Startup Circuit: Eliminates the need for external startup components.
- Overcurrent Protection (OCP): Protects the IC and the power supply from excessive current.
- Overvoltage Protection (OVP): Prevents damage caused by excessive output voltage.
- Thermal Shutdown (TSD): Shuts down the IC if the internal temperature exceeds a safe operating limit.
- Soft-Start Function: Reduces stress on components during startup by limiting inrush current.
- Frequency Reduction Function: Improves efficiency at light loads by reducing the switching frequency.

Additional Details
The STRF6553 operates using a fixed switching frequency, optimized for efficiency and EMI performance. The integrated MOSFET is typically rated for the voltages necessary in off-line applications. Overcurrent protection (OCP) is typically implemented using a current sensing resistor and comparator. Overvoltage protection (OVP) monitors the output voltage and triggers a shutdown if it exceeds a certain threshold. Thermal shutdown (TSD) monitors the junction temperature of the IC. The soft-start function limits the inrush current during startup. The IC package is designed for efficient heat dissipation. Specific electrical characteristics, such as switching frequency and voltage/current ratings, depend on the specific model variant.
